Bilgisayarımın klavyesi arıza yapınca başıma geldi. Yeniden tüm ayarları yapmaya uğraşmak bir haftamı alacak diye korkuyordum ama bir günde (harcanan zamanın en büyük kısmı çok fazla yer tutan kişisel dosyaların aktarılması oluyor) aynen toparladım sistemi. İşlem çok basit, şöyle:
- Eski bilgisayarda yüklü programların listesini al sudo dpkg --get-selections | sed "s/.*deinstall//" | sed "s/install$//g" > ~/pkglist
- İstersen, pkglist dosyasında kullanmadığın paketleri sil. Mesela benim listemde eskiden kalma 3 adet Linux çekirdeğinin de paketleri vardı. Bunları boşu boşuna indirmeye uğraşmaması için listeden sildim. Diğer taraftan, depoda olmadığı için .deb dosyasından manuel yüklenmiş paketler (Google Earth, Google Chrome, CrossOver vb…) varsa, bunları kuramadığına dair hata verecektir. Bunları daha sonra yine elle kurmak gerekecektir.
- Eski bilgisayardaki aşağıdaki belirtilenleri yeni bilgisayara aktar:
/home/kullanici_adi altındaki tüm dosya ve klasörleri (~/*, ~/.*)
/etc/apt/sources.list dosyası ve /etc/apt/sources.list.d/ klasörü
Özel olarak ayarlanmış yapılandırma varsa, bunlar (Ör: /var/www klasörü, MySQL veritabanları, /etc/apache klasörü, vb…). - Yeni bilgisayarda aynı programları yükle
sudo aptitude update && sudo aptitude install `xargs -a ~/pkglist`
Bir aksilik olmazsa; Thunderbird ayarları ve epostalar, firefox’un tüm yapılandırması, masaüstü zemin kağıdı, msn yazışmaları ve yapılandırmaları ve benzeri herşey yeni bilgisayara geçmiş olacak.
Kaynak: http://eggsonbread.com/2010/01/28/move-ubuntu-to-another-computer-in-3-simple-steps/
1 yorum
1 ping
Nevşin
11 Ekim 2011, 14:09 (UTC 2) Bu yoruma bağlantı
Bu güzide bilgi için çok teşekkür ediyorum
Ubuntu üzerindeki Yüklü Program Listesini Alma ve Toplu Halde Kurma » Süleyman Uzun
01 Ekim 2014, 14:54 (UTC 2) Bu yoruma bağlantı
[…] Kaynak: http://web.bilecik.edu.tr/murat-ozalp/2011/09/06/ubuntu-kurulumunu-baska-makineye-tasima/ […]